Jul 14, 2021 · werben. Werben comes from the super ancient Indo-European root *uer. The core meaning of that was to turn, to bend and a lot of words came from that like w hirling, worm or the German werfen (to throw) which is basically talking about bending your arm. The choice between everyday, one word, and every day, two words, depends on how it's used. Everyday, one word, is an adjective meaning "used or seen daily," or "ordinary." "The phone calls were an everyday occurrence." Every day, two words, is an adverb phrase meaning "daily" or "every weekday." "They go to the coffee shop every day."
